Priced right - $75. AWESOME lifetime warranty. The best part is you don't have to send it in, just take it to the store and leave the store with a new rod. (Sportsmans Warehouse will try to make you send it in though) I even excercised this warranty policy in Kenai, Alaska when I bought the rod here in SLC. I love my rod, but have not tried anything more expensive. It was my second rod and a huge step up from what I had. I have only been ff'ing seriously for about a year and find it suits my needs fine. I fish about 3 times a month, more in the summer. I would recommend them to anyone who asked.

I fished the 9' RedFly this past summer while my wife used my 9' RS2 5/6 wt. Redington Makes and excellent product especially for the price and warranty.

I must admit though that the RS2 is worlds above the RedFly. It has a much smoother action. But I love both rods and I am happy to fish with either one.
